## Onboarding: Cron Migration to Flowline

Welcome aboard. Your first task is moving the remaining nightly cron jobs from the legacy scheduler box into Flowline, our internal workflow engine. Each cron entry maps to a Flowline DAG; templates live in the `flowline-migrations` repo. Start with low-risk jobs (log rotation, report generation) before touching billing syncs. Test each DAG in the sandbox tenant first. To register your DAGs with the Flowline scheduler API, you'll need the shared migration key, provided below.

gateway credential: zpat2_ei

The Inkwright pipeline converts markdown to sanitized HTML in two stages: parse on the Quillbank workers, then sanitize on the Hollowmere gateway. Reviewer checklist: confirm worker count matches traffic tier, confirm sanitizer allowlist is the v3 schema, and confirm the render cache TTL is 300s — anything lower thrashes the cache. Copy deploy/render.env.example to deploy/render.env and fill in the non-secret values as documented. The workers also need the gateway signing secret; it belongs on the following line:

vault entry, tajep-bahif: RELAY_SECRET20=127ac7bc9be56eb62103

## Artifact Signing — SDK Parity Notes (Weekly Sync)

Kestrel SDK for Android reached parity with the Swift client this sprint: offline queueing, batched telemetry, and retry semantics now match. Both SDKs ship as signed artifacts from the same pipeline. Remaining gap: background sync throttling, targeted next sprint. Verify both release bundles before tagging. Both artifacts validate against the shared signing key below.

signing key of kawig-fafog = bky19_6Fypv1qws7J8qJtaYjX

Account recovery for the Inkbarrow markdown pipeline: if the render workers lock you out after three failed logins, don't file a ticket — future you will thank present you for reading this. Reset via the maintenance console on the staging box, then re-enroll your token. The console prompt will ask for the recovery passphrase, which sits right below.

strongbox words: oliael-gilax-lamael